
The new 2026 model year brings some important changes to the all-electric GMC Hummer EV Pickup, most notably with the launch of a new Carbon Fiber Edition. GM is calling the new Hummer EV Carbon Fiber Edition the fastest production Hummer ever built, and it comes with some interesting styling upgrades, including unique paint options. Now, GM Authority is taking a closer look at the 2026 GMC Hummer EV Pickup in Magnus Gray Matte.

Magnus Gray Matte is designated with color code GBL and touch-up paint number WA-234K, and is only available for the Hummer EV 3X trim level and along with the optional Carbon Fiber Edition package (RPO code WFP). Magnus Gray Matte is not available for the Hummer EV 2X trim level at all.
The Magnus Gray Matte is not offered as a standalone option, but is bundled with a Carbon Fiber package, the latter of which is priced at $13,700.

Buyers get Magnus Gray Matte combined with the Velocity Ember interior colorway, the only interior colorway offered for the Hummer EV when selecting the Carbon Fiber package. For your information, other Hummer EV interior colorways include Granite Drift and Stealth Eclipse. Beyond the Carbon Fiber package, the 2026 Hummer EV is available in a total of nine different paint options. We’ve listed them below for reference, but we’ve also covered them in more depth in previous articles if you’re interested in learning more:
- Auburn Matte (GNR)
- Coastal Dunes (G42)
- Deep Aurora Metallic (GXN)
- Graphite Blue Metallic (GAI)
- White Interstellar (GAZ)
- Magnus Gray Metallic (GBL)
- Metallic Meteorite (GNO)
- Solar Orange (GAG)
- Clear Black (GBA)
Underneath the body panels, the GMC Hummer EV Pickup uses the GM BT1 platform, while vehicle production takes place at GM’s Factory Zero plant in Michigan.
